Most telecommunications facilities have at least eight-hour backup— often required by regulation—but locations prone to lengthy power outages, such as hurricane-prone areas, require backup capability between 24 and 72 hours. . The core of a backup power system lies in power supply duration and load matching. Continuous output (kW): Can it power the full site load with 20–30% headroom? Fuel type: Diesel, natural gas, or propane depending on availability and runtime needs. Run time: Minimum 12–24 hours for mission-critical sites.
